
Carpenter 2
JE Dunn
The Role
Overview
Perform complex concrete & finish carpentry tasks on various construction projects.
Key Responsibilities
- rebar
- formwork
- concrete placement
- concrete finishing
- carpentry
- safety
Tasks
-Installation of in-wall and roof blocking/general carpentry. -Responsible for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) compliance and following OSHA standards. -Placement of rebar according to plans and specs -Quality installation of doors, hardware and accessories -Sets forms for concrete including but not limited to foundations, SOG, bulkheads. -Cleans and maintains concrete and forming tools. -Performs layout activities as it relates to the specific task -Placement of concrete with bucket, chute, pump and placement procedures, agitation etc. -Assists in the installation of doors, frames & hardware. -Installation of PT accessories, cables, chairs, reinforcing, blocking, etc. -Erects temporary partitions and doors. -Adheres to JE Dunn safety standards. -Performs advanced placement and finishing of concrete flatwork -Installation of safety railings, floor openings and general safety items.

The Company
About JE Dunn
-Specializes in various construction services, including design, feasibility studies, preconstruction, prefabrication and manufacturing, bidding services, integrated project delivery, quality assurance, and safety services throughout the construction phases. -Serves a wide range of sectors, including advanced industries, aviation, corporate environments, justice, life sciences and research, federal and military, healthcare, cultural and entertainment, historic preservation, hospitality, industrial, sports and recreation, education, local and state government, mission critical, mixed-use and retail, and multi-family housing.
